How to Properly Install and Maintain Constant Torsion Springs

източник:Qianye Precision време:2024-6-21

Constant torsion springs are devices that provide a constant torque when rotating or twisting, and are widely used in various machines and equipment. To ensure stable performance and long service life, proper installation and maintenance are essential. This article introduces how to properly install and maintain constant torsion springs.

1. Installation of constant torsion springs

Select a suitable installation site: Before installation, determine the proper installation location. Make sure that the installation site is flat, stable and has enough space to accommodate the expansion and contraction of the spring.

Prepare installation tools: Prepare appropriate installation tools such as screwdrivers, wrenches, clamps, etc. according to the specifications and dimensions.

Pre-Installation Inspection: Before installation, carefully check whether the appearance and size meet the requirements and whether there is any damage or deformation. At the same time, check whether there are any impurities or obstacles at the installation site to ensure smooth installation.

Installation Steps:
Place the constant torsion spring at the installation site and make sure that the axis of the spring coincides with the axis of the equipment.

Use the installation tool to secure the spring to the equipment to ensure that it is firmly secured to prevent loosening or falling off.

Adjust the preload of the spring as necessary to meet the requirements of the equipment.
Check that the installed spring runs smoothly without abnormal noise or vibration.

2. Constant torsion spring maintenance

Regular inspection: Check regularly, including appearance, size, mounting method, etc. Check whether there is looseness, deformation, damage, etc., and find problems in time and deal with them.

Cleaning and maintenance: Keep the spring clean to prevent dust, oil and other impurities from adhering to the spring. You can use a soft cloth to wipe the surface of the spring to make sure the spring is clean and smooth.

Lubrication Treatment: Apply an appropriate amount of lubricant to the rotating or torsional part of the spring to reduce friction and wear and increase the service life of the spring. Be sure to select a lubricant suitable for the spring and avoid using excessive or inappropriate lubricants.

Avoid Overloading: Avoid using the spring when overloaded or beyond its working range. Overloading may cause damage or failure of the spring, which may affect the normal operation of the equipment.

Replacement and Maintenance: If damage or failure occurs, replace or repair in a timely manner. Select a replacement spring with the same specifications and performance as the original spring to ensure normal operation of the equipment.

In short, proper installation and maintenance are essential for the stable performance and service life of constant torsion springs. By following the above installation and maintenance steps, you can ensure that the constant torsion spring plays the best role in the equipment and improve the reliability and stability of the equipment.
